Lytro Illum

The Lytro Illum is the first serious take on the “focus later” design initially introduced with Lytro’s basic Light Field Camera.

While the camera somewhat resembles today’s traditional, APS-C format mirrorless cameras, it is anything but traditional. The sensor is a 40-megaray Light Field CMOS sensor, which produces infinite focus points of each image captured. [Read more…]

Hands-On: Lensbaby LM-10 Sweet Spot Lens for Smartphones

December 7, 2014 By Eric Reagan

Lensbaby Sweet Spot Lens-3

The Lensbaby Sweet Spot lens is a small lens for smartphones with a magnetic mount. The lens mounts to a metal ring that is secured around the smartphone’s camera lens with adhesive. The metal ring, in turn, allows the magnets in the lens to easily snap onto the phone’s camera. [Read more…]

Casio Made a Selfie-Cam with the Lens Behind a Mirror

December 4, 2014 By Eric Reagan

Casio-Kawaii

Casio has announced the EX-MR1 camera, which is marketed toward teen girls and young women as the ultimate selfie camera. instead of a traditional lens on the front of the camera, Casio used a mirror to cover the face of the camera and put a 21mm-equivalent lens dead in the center. [Read more…]
